An Exceptionally Rare: 166-year-old Color Map by Edward Stanford.

This large 16” x 11” artifact was part of the supplement to the 1857 work:

 “A modern atlas of forty-four coloured maps, to accompany the geographical division of The English Cyclopaedia'".

Edward Stanford’s firm is signed on the bottom right corner with the address of his original location: 6 Charing Cross, London

Publisher is Bradbury & Evans of London
